commit:     8d41804c8d5688398d2f50485fcc3654cc76107a
Author:     Mikle Kolyada <zlogene <AT> gentoo <DOT> org>
AuthorDate: Sat Oct 10 09:31:07 2020 +0000
Commit:     Mikle Kolyada <zlogene <AT> gentoo <DOT> org>
CommitDate: Sat Oct 10 09:31:07 2020 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=8d41804c

sys-auth/pambase: Drop old

Package-Manager: Portage-3.0.4, Repoman-3.0.1
Signed-off-by: Mikle Kolyada <zlogene <AT> gentoo.org>

 sys-auth/pambase/Manifest                |  1 -
 sys-auth/pambase/metadata.xml            |  6 ---
 sys-auth/pambase/pambase-20200304.ebuild | 84 --------------------------------
 3 files changed, 91 deletions(-)

diff --git a/sys-auth/pambase/Manifest b/sys-auth/pambase/Manifest
index 81272d244a2..fa1559c489d 100644
--- a/sys-auth/pambase/Manifest
+++ b/sys-auth/pambase/Manifest
@@ -1,2 +1 @@
-DIST pambase-20200304.tar.gz 3466 BLAKE2B 
e4d406460d435403ed7a46d517f9006cacc54a94f5019a573c81b331731c88679ed6d388354b5946894bdfada556b4c73735c3f4de88fc7678cd831c68ab46c3
 SHA512 
c2a7f3fd143637fbdf5c0a3c58ba5a3c23c5e8adb1f057d02b4b9d64660435fc529031a0f710a9e5fc7091710f78dcb2f3e1ff48f033fb491ddd0399ef05b189
 DIST pambase-20200917.tar.gz 3342 BLAKE2B 
4dde3a6a4a22f02464a2a703a2385038c53c05398904dc47431880a16d7dd1ba89c8f5fdf19a7d50406f2487f8bdf90264ca2941cc6a2ad9d404e89c3d73edca
 SHA512 
0cae27f7cd7ef258771b61110ba3ce5a44a0f9d71030670b2a40aa47a609d30ae3e3d7bc0649dcce25a2cfe2e1259e6d9ff435118ab1d2db771a162898ab5143

diff --git a/sys-auth/pambase/metadata.xml b/sys-auth/pambase/metadata.xml
index 18296df5048..6b0d63269f7 100644
--- a/sys-auth/pambase/metadata.xml
+++ b/sys-auth/pambase/metadata.xml
@@ -10,12 +10,6 @@
                <name>Sam James</name>
        </maintainer>
        <use>
-               <flag name="cracklib">
-                       Enable pam_cracklib module on system authentication 
stack. This
-                       produces warnings when changing password to something 
easily
-                       crackable. It requires the same USE flag to be enabled 
on
-                       <pkg>sys-libs/pam</pkg> or system login might be 
impossible.
-               </flag>
                <flag name="elogind">
                        Use pam_elogind module to register user sessions with 
elogind.
                </flag>

diff --git a/sys-auth/pambase/pambase-20200304.ebuild 
b/sys-auth/pambase/pambase-20200304.ebuild
deleted file mode 100644
index f7a7d2084a8..00000000000
--- a/sys-auth/pambase/pambase-20200304.ebuild
+++ /dev/null
@@ -1,84 +0,0 @@
-# Copyright 1999-2020 Gentoo Authors
-# Distributed under the terms of the GNU General Public License v2
-
-EAPI=7
-
-inherit toolchain-funcs
-
-DESCRIPTION="PAM base configuration files"
-HOMEPAGE="https://github.com/gentoo/pambase";
-SRC_URI="https://github.com/gentoo/pambase/archive/${P}.tar.gz";
-
-LICENSE="GPL-2"
-SLOT="0"
-KEYWORDS="~alpha amd64 arm arm64 hppa ~ia64 ~m68k ~mips ppc ppc64 ~riscv s390 
sparc x86 ~amd64-linux ~x86-linux"
-IUSE="caps +cracklib debug elogind minimal mktemp +nullok pam_krb5 pam_ssh 
passwdqc securetty selinux +sha512 systemd"
-
-RESTRICT="binchecks"
-
-REQUIRED_USE="?? ( elogind systemd )"
-
-MIN_PAM_REQ=1.1.3
-
-RDEPEND="
-       >=sys-libs/pam-${MIN_PAM_REQ}
-       cracklib? ( sys-libs/pam[cracklib(+)] )
-       elogind? ( sys-auth/elogind[pam] )
-       mktemp? ( sys-auth/pam_mktemp )
-       pam_krb5? (
-               >=sys-libs/pam-${MIN_PAM_REQ}
-               sys-auth/pam_krb5
-       )
-       caps? ( sys-libs/libcap[pam] )
-       pam_ssh? ( sys-auth/pam_ssh )
-       passwdqc? ( sys-auth/pam_passwdqc )
-       selinux? ( sys-libs/pam[selinux] )
-       sha512? ( >=sys-libs/pam-${MIN_PAM_REQ} )
-       systemd? ( sys-apps/systemd[pam] )
-"
-DEPEND="
-       app-arch/xz-utils
-       app-portage/portage-utils
-"
-
-S="${WORKDIR}/${PN}-${P}"
-
-src_compile() {
-       local linux_pam_version
-       if has_version sys-libs/pam; then
-               local ver_str=$(qatom $(best_version sys-libs/pam) | cut -d ' ' 
-f 3)
-               linux_pam_version=$(printf "0x%02x%02x%02x" ${ver_str//\./ })
-       fi
-
-       use_var() {
-               local varname=$(echo "$1" | tr '[:lower:]' '[:upper:]')
-               local usename=${2-$(echo "$1" | tr '[:upper:]' '[:lower:]')}
-               local varvalue=$(usex ${usename})
-               echo "${varname}=${varvalue}"
-       }
-
-       emake \
-               GIT=true \
-               CPP="$(tc-getPROG CPP cpp)" \
-               $(use_var debug) \
-               $(use_var LIBCAP caps) \
-               $(use_var cracklib) \
-               $(use_var passwdqc) \
-               $(use_var elogind) \
-               $(use_var systemd) \
-               $(use_var selinux) \
-               $(use_var nullok) \
-               $(use_var mktemp) \
-               $(use_var pam_ssh) \
-               $(use_var securetty) \
-               $(use_var sha512) \
-               $(use_var KRB5 pam_krb5) \
-               $(use_var minimal) \
-               LINUX_PAM_VERSION=${linux_pam_version}
-}
-
-src_test() { :; }
-
-src_install() {
-       emake GIT=true DESTDIR="${ED}" install
-}

Reply via email to